H-bounded sets

Douglas D. Mooney

H-bounded sets were introduced by Lambrinos in 1976. Recently they have proven to be useful in the study of extensions of Hausdorff spaces. In this context the question has arisen: Is every H-bounded set the subset of an H-set? This was originally asked by Lambrinos along with the questions: Is every H-bounded set the subset of a countably H-set? and Is every countably H-bounded set the subset of a countably H-set? In this paper, an example is presented which gives a no answer to each of these questions. Some new characterizations and properties of H-bounded sets are also examined.
